Buffalo Games presents the Pac-Man Board Game, bringing the nostalgic thrill of the arcade right into your living room. Ideal for summer gatherings or indoor game nights, this board game allows players to immerse themselves in the classic chase as either Pac-Man or one of the infamous ghosts—Blinky, Pinky, Inky, or Clyde. Unlike typical board games with generic pieces, you can now switch between the chaser and the chased roles, providing a dynamic family experience. Key Features
- RETRO ARCADE FUN: Rediscover the joy of classic arcade games with the Buffalo Games Pac-Man Board Game. Play as Pac-Man or one of the ghosts in a thrilling maze adventure that captures the essence of retro video games
- INTERACTIVE FAMILY PLAY: Gather family and friends for a fun-filled evening with this engaging board game. With options for two to five players, experience the excitement of arcade classics in a collaborative setting
- AUTHENTIC GAME SOUNDS: Enjoy the nostalgic sounds of Pac-Man's iconic "waka, waka, waka" as you navigate the board. These electronic game sounds bring the arcade experience right into your living room, enhancing every play session
- ENGAGING FOR GAME NIGHTS: Designed for ages 10 and up, this Pac-Man board game provides a delightful mix of strategy and nostalgia. It's a great choice for game nights, ensuring hours of entertainment for retro game enthusiasts
- COMPLETE GAME SET: This comprehensive set includes everything you need for a complete gaming experience, from the maze game board to electronic components. Immerse yourself in the world of Pac-Man with all the necessary pieces at your fingertips
